Hazard perception test

The driving test includes the section on hazard perception that will help you recognize dangers. The test comprises 14 short videos that show the everyday road scene. Each clip contains at least one hazard that is developing Some have more than one. You are required to click the mouse when you spot a growing danger. Failure to click the mouse fast enough or in a correct manner could result in a failure. If you are looking to pass the hazard perception test it is important to practice. The best way to practice is by taking a mock test before your actual test. You can also look up websites offering free hazard perception tests.

It's important to not overdo the practice exercises for the hazard-perception test. Over-preparing can create anxiety and distract you from your task to complete. The DVSA does not expect you to anticipate all hazards. Only those that are predictable. A car parked in the middle of the road isn't a developing danger, but if a driver switches on the indicator light and begins to move away from the side of the road, that's an emerging danger and you must click it.
